Interventions

Drug : product name: Aricept, main ingredient name: Donepezil, dose: 5mg, Dosage form: film coating, pathway: oral, Period: 5 years product name: Exelon, main ingredient name: Rivastigmine, dose:1.5mg

Inclusion criteria

Inclusion criteria: -An adult over 50 years old - A person who is confirmed to have REM sleep behavior disorder diagnosis by polysomnography -Those who have no other neurodegenerative diseases

Exclusion criteria

Exclusion criteria: -A patient under 50 years of age. -If you are participating in another clinical trial -A diuretic patient -Women likely to be pregnant -Anyone who has or is taking cocaine. -Anyone who has or is taking a selective serotonin reuptake inhibitor (SSRI) that is likely to develop tricyclic antidepressants and secondary RBDs - Patients with cognitive impairment who understand, agree to conduct, and cannot answer questions correctly -If you have a history of hallucinations or mental illness. -Anyone who had a resistance or side effect on two drugs
